Man Arrested After Suspicious Activity Near Nancy Guthrie’s Home

In a startling development in the ongoing investigation into the disappearance of Nancy Guthrie, an 84-year-old woman missing from her Tucson, Arizona residence, police have taken a man into custody. Witnesses reported seeing the unidentified male driving past Nancy’s home an astonishing 50 to 100 times, raising suspicion among neighbors and prompting law enforcement to intervene.

The arrest occurred late Thursday night after a photographer alerted authorities, claiming to have seen a photo of Nancy on the man’s phone. Upon police questioning, the man failed a field sobriety test and was subsequently arrested for driving under the influence (DUI). Officers spent a significant amount of time speaking with him before making the arrest, but it remains unclear if he is directly connected to Nancy’s disappearance.

Surveillance Footage Reveals Multiple Cars Passing Nancy’s Home on Night of Disappearance

Adding to the mystery, new surveillance footage from a Ring doorbell camera at a nearby home has surfaced, showing a series of vehicles driving past Nancy Guthrie’s residence during the early hours of February 1. The video, shared with Fox News Digital, captures 12 cars passing by between 12:30 a.m. and 6 a.m., with one clip recorded at approximately 2:36 a.m.—just eight minutes after Nancy’s pacemaker last synced with her iPhone.

While it is unknown if any of these vehicles passed by more than once or if they are connected to the man arrested, investigators believe Nancy was taken from her home during this timeframe. The footage was recorded about seven minutes away from Nancy’s home in Catalina Foothills, Tucson, but authorities have not confirmed if any of the cars belong to the suspect or are related to the case.

Neighbors Report Suspicious Individuals Near Nancy Guthrie’s Property

In the weeks leading up to Nancy Guthrie’s disappearance, neighbors reported seeing suspicious individuals loitering near her home. One neighbor, Aldine Meister, described a man who did not appear to be out for a casual walk, noting his unusual attire and demeanor. “He didn’t have your typical walking gear on, and he had his hat pulled really far over his eyes,” Meister told Fox News Digital. “He was kind of younger, and he just didn’t look like he was going out for a walk. He just didn’t fit.”

Another man spotted near the property was described as approximately 5 feet 9 inches tall, Hispanic, with a close-trimmed beard and wearing a silver bracelet. Despite these reports, the Pima County Sheriff’s Department has not publicly confirmed whether these individuals are persons of interest or if they are connected to the current arrest.

Impact on Family and Ongoing Search Efforts

Nancy Guthrie’s disappearance has deeply affected her family, especially her daughter Savannah Guthrie, a prominent host on NBC’s Today Show. Savannah made the difficult decision to return to New York after dedicating herself fully to the search for her mother in Arizona. According to sources close to the family, Savannah “gave Arizona everything she had,” investing every ounce of energy into finding Nancy.

Savannah flew to Tucson immediately after her mother was reported missing on February 1 and stayed with her sister Annie and brother-in-law Tommaso Cioni. Along with their brother Camron, the siblings have been pleading with the unknown abductor for Nancy’s safe return, but so far, no leads have emerged.

Despite the recent arrest and the unsettling surveillance footage, investigators have yet to establish a direct connection between the man detained and Nancy’s disappearance. The family continues to hold out hope for answers as law enforcement intensifies their efforts.
